Pros of the Autel Evo II Pro 2026 for Aerial Surveying
- High-Resolution Camera: Equipped with a 1-inch CMOS sensor, the drone captures detailed images suitable for mapping and surveying.
- Extended Flight Time: Offers up to 40 minutes of flight, allowing for larger survey areas without frequent battery changes.
- Advanced Obstacle Avoidance: Features multiple sensors that enhance safety and allow for autonomous flight in complex environments.
- Real-Time Data Transmission: Supports high-definition video streaming, facilitating immediate data analysis on-site.
- Robust Build Quality: Designed to withstand various environmental conditions, increasing reliability during fieldwork.
Cons of the Autel Evo II Pro 2026 for Aerial Surveying
- Cost: The drone is relatively expensive, which may be prohibitive for smaller organizations or individual practitioners.
- Size and Portability: Its size can make transportation and setup more cumbersome compared to smaller drones.
- Learning Curve: Advanced features require training to operate effectively, potentially delaying deployment.
- Battery Availability: While flight time is extended, high demand for batteries can lead to availability issues.
- Regulatory Restrictions: Operating in certain areas may require special permissions, limiting flexibility.
